Select TCP/IP, and choose Properties. Click Use the following IP... paleolithic emotions definitionNettet22. jun. 2024 · On the right side, click the “ Add Bluetooth or other device ” button. Once the “Add a device” window opens, select the Bluetooth option. It will start searching for the device. When your second Windows 10 computer appears in the list, click it and a PIN code will show up on both computers.
